Newlyweds can now have their honeymoon designed by a former FBI investigator.

Dubbed as ‘the world’s most curated honeymoon package ever’, the recently betrothed can pay to have a private investigator follow their every move. For a handsome fee, the former spook will discreetly shadow them, attempting to uncover intimate details that will be used to craft the most personalised honeymoon possible.

The investigator will comb through social media accounts, shadow their daily lives, analyse their browsing habits and gather intel from friends and family. Once the bins have been raked through, the Twitter likes scrutinised and the couple’s shopping habits dissected for clues, the information will be collated and used to design the perfect holiday.

The highly personalised experience doesn’t come cheap though, costing £67,550 per couple. It is being organised by luxury Amazon company, Go2Africa, the honeymoon will include flights, accommodation, visas and activities.

Couples will have to allow the private investigator to shadow their lives for an entire month prior to the trip taking place. Go2Africa will be going big on the detail, even recreating the dinner the couple shared on their first date.

Emma Hill, honeymoon expert at Go2Africa said: “When people are booking honeymoons they can often find it an incredibly stressful experience largely because of the sheer amount of choice available to them. There are too many options and they are not sure which direction to go in.

“There are many honeymoon specials and they are usually valid for within 6 months of the marriage certificate. However, not all newlyweds go on honeymoon directly after their wedding, as they may wish to avoid peak season or travel at a suitable time that allows them to get the best value for their Seychelles. at a luxury level where possible.

“It’s important to opt for a bespoke honeymoon rather than a packaged deal as that way you can play with the budget to get the best value. They can provide a way to go affordable for some elements, and then splash out at the end to make the trip truly special.

After returning from their honeymoon, all of the couple’s personal data will securely erased, leaving only the memories behind. The honeymoon will be for 11 days, start in the Kruger Private Reserves, South Africa and end in the Private Islands, Seychelles. Activities on the holiday include ocean kayaking, yoga, seeing the Big 5, a private outdoor movie screening on the beach, spa treatments and vintage wine tasting.
